Các chỉ định kiểu và chức năng của Printf
Hàm printf () của PHP hoạt động giống như hàm print () ở chỗ nó xuất (in) một chuỗi (đối số) cho trình duyệt web. Tuy nhiên, bạn sẽ sử dụng hàm printf () khi bạn muốn kiểm soát cách đối số này sẽ được định dạng.

Hàm printf () phải có đối số đầu tiên là một loại đối số đặc biệt gọi là chuỗi định dạng hoặc chuỗi điều khiển định dạng. Chuỗi điều khiển định dạng này chứa các thông số kỹ thuật chuyển đổi (hướng dẫn) về cách định dạng các đối số khác. Phải có cùng số lượng thông số kỹ thuật như các đối số tương ứng. Hãy xem ví dụ về hàm printf () có hai thông số kỹ thuật trong chuỗi điều khiển định dạng và hai đối số tương ứng.

printf ("Tuổi của tôi là% d. Năm tới tôi sẽ là% d.", 21, 22);

Tuổi của tôi là 21. Năm tới tôi sẽ 22 tuổi.

Có ba đối số cho hàm printf () này. Đầu tiên là chuỗi điều khiển định dạng và thứ hai và thứ ba là các đối số tương ứng được định dạng. Như bạn có thể thấy có hai thông số kỹ thuật chuyển đổi trong chuỗi điều khiển định dạng và toàn bộ chuỗi được đặt giữa các dấu ngoặc kép. Mỗi đặc điểm kỹ thuật bắt đầu bằng một%. Họ là cả hai loại đầu cơ, trong trường hợp này, bộ xác định loại d, sẽ định dạng các số nguyên (21 và 22) dưới dạng số thập phân. Có các chỉ định loại khác có thể được sử dụng để kiểm soát cách định dạng đối số. Biểu đồ dưới đây cho thấy các định dạng kiểu này định dạng cùng một đối số ví dụ (222).

Loại chỉ địnhSự miêu tảThí dụ
222
dHiển thị đối số nguyên dưới dạng số thập phân222
bHiển thị đối số nguyên dưới dạng số nhị phân11011110
cHiển thị đối số nguyên dưới dạng ký tự ASCII
fHiển thị đối số nguyên (gấp đôi) dưới dạng số dấu phẩy động222.000000
oHiển thị đối số nguyên dưới dạng số bát phân (cơ số 8)336
SHiển thị đối số nguyên dưới dạng chuỗi222
xHiển thị đối số nguyên dưới dạng số thập lục phân chữ thường (cơ số 16)de
XHiển thị đối số nguyên dưới dạng số thập lục phân (chữ số 16)DE





Video HướNg DẫN: SÁNG MẮT CHƯA? (MV) | TRÚC NHÂN (#SMC?) | ตาสว่างหรือยัง (Có Thể 2024).